Abstract

Theory of renewal processes has been used to study the effectiveness of three continuous sampling schemes, when the quality of the successive units in a continuous production process follows a two-state time-homogeneous Markov chain model which comprises the iid Bernoulli model considered by Dodge. The average outgoing quality and operating characteristics functions have been formulated and some numerical results have been given when the serial correlation coefficient of the Markov chain is assumed to be known a priori.
